Summary:Introduction: Artificial intelligence (AI) has transformed many fields, including biotechnology. In recent years, artificial intelligence (AI) has played a critical role in altering research, drug development, genetic analysis, customized treatment, and other fields. The purpose of this review article is to investigate the numerous uses of AI in biotechnology, focusing on its impact on accelerating scientific advancement, improving data analysis, and driving innovation in the field. Method: Various AI approaches and methodologies used in biotechnology will be explored, including machine learning, deep learning, natural language processing, and picture identification. Results: This essay will also address important problems, future potential and ethical concerns regarding the use of AI in biotechnology. Conclusion: The integration of AI in biotechnology has redefined research paradigms, data analysis, and decision-making processes.
